Kid-friendly summer drinks 

1. Strawberry Mango Julius
Featuring sustainably made dairy: milk, ice cream 

Strawberry Mango Julius

This kid-friendly twist on a fast-food classic combines all the goodness of fresh fruit and fruit juice with the frothiness of milk and creaminess of vanilla ice cream. While traditional Julius drinks don’t usually include a scoop of ice cream, how could we resist? We think your kiddos will appreciate the extra ingredient, too.

4. Iced Peaches and Cream Moon Milk
Featuring sustainably made dairy: milk 

Iced Peaches and Cream Moon Milk

This Southeast Asian-inspired summer drink is light, airy and fruity. While traditional moon milk recipes are typically served warm and are intended to be enjoyed before bedtime, we think our cold moon milk recipe is perfect for relaxing on a warm summer evening.

6. Pomberry Smoothie
Featuring sustainably made dairy: milk 

Pomberry Smoothie

Pomegranate lovers, unite! Our pomberry smoothie incorporates both the tart and sweet flavors of pomegranate juice with the protein from cottage cheese and added nutrition from hemp hearts. If you’ve never added cottage cheese to a smoothie, this summer drink is a must-try.

Meet the 17-Year-Old Changing the Meal Kit Game With Dairy

Teenager holding milk jug for donation

For many kids, summertime is a season of freedom and relaxation. Not for Mylie Rexing, daughter of DFA farmer-owners in Indiana. She used her summer break to start her own meal kit business — Mylie’s Meals to Go — as part of a special project for FFA. Using her parents’ beef and dairy connections, she ran her small business selling easy and nutritious packaged meals, ranging from $25–$30, to people in her hometown.

“I tried to think about what potential customers wanted or needed and landed on convenience,” Mylie says. “Meal kits filled that need and brought new customers to the meat processing business. The kits are a win-win for everyone. My ultimate goal is to have a career in agriculture, and I know that all the activities, meetings and events through FFA will benefit me and my dream in the long run.”

Not only did this experience teach Mylie what it takes to run a business, but it reinforced her hometown’s ties to local beef and dairy farmers. Now that’s a successful summer!
